Can Anyone Buy a Mobility Scooter?

A mobility scooter is a great option for people who cannot walk and require a means to move about but don't require a power chair. They can also be useful for trips outside of the house to visit family and friends or shop.

There are many models to choose from, so make sure you select one that fits your budget and will meet your needs. Think about the size and layout of your home. Smaller models are better suited for indoor use.

When you are searching for a used mobility scooter, you should be sure to check the battery and tire performance. The tires shouldn't be worn-out or flat. Look for a tiller with a padded armrest and a seat. It is also important to ensure that it's simple to disassemble.

Another crucial aspect to consider is the number of wheels. A three-wheeler handles better in corners, while the four-wheel model offers more stability and is suitable for outdoor use. Be sure to check the capacity of the weight and ensure that it can handle your weight, as well as the items you plan to carry. The scooter will come with the warranty if brand new. However, you should verify if the manufacturer provides the warranty for used models.

Shop around to find the most suitable mobility scooter for you. Ask yourself why and how you intend to use it. This will help reduce your choices and determine what features are the most important. Also consider your body shape. A smaller model may not be right for your body. If you want a more comfortable ride, you should look into dual seating models.

Another thing to consider is the way you'll transport your scooter. Some scooters are small enough to fit into the trunk of a vehicle and others will need to be lifted and put in the back of a van or truck. After you've found a scooter that meets your needs make sure you keep it in a safe location when not being used.

Maintaining a scooter's performance and safety is essential. It is essential to examine the tires for flat spots and deterioration on a regular basis. The inspection of the tread on the tire is equally important, since it could affect how the scooter handles and the speed at which it deflates.
